Seasoned Fish Fillet is a flavorful dish that features tender fish, typically cod, tilapia, or salmon, coated with a blend of herbs, spices, and often a hint of citrus. Widely enjoyed across various cuisines, including Mediterranean, Asian, and Caribbean, this dish highlights balanced seasoning that complements the natural taste of the fish. The fillet is often grilled, baked, or pan-seared, making it a lean protein choice with heart-healthy omega-3 fatty acids. Its nutritional profile boasts low saturated fat and an excellent source of vitamins like D and B12. Depending on preparation, added ingredients like butter, oil, or salt can influence its calorie and sodium content. Opting for lighter seasonings and healthier cooking methods can make this dish an excellent option for those seeking flavorful and nutritious meals. Perfect for pairing with fresh vegetables or whole grains, Seasoned Fish Fillet is a versatile centerpiece in a wholesome diet.
